A quality nurse staffing agency does far more than just fill shifts. For job-seeking nurses, they provide a personalized gateway to opportunities that may not be publicly advertised. They understand the seasonal fluctuations in our region, from summer tourism to winter demands, and can help you find temporary, temp-to-hire, or permanent placements that match your desired schedule. This flexibility is invaluable for nurses balancing family life in Calhoun County or those looking to gain diverse experience across different specialties before committing to a single employer. An agency negotiates on your behalf, ensuring competitive pay, benefits, and terms that reflect your skills and the current demands of the Michigan healthcare landscape.
For healthcare facilities in and around Scotts, from assisted living homes to urgent care centers, a staffing agency is a critical partner in maintaining safe patient ratios and continuity of care. The challenge of last-minute call-offs or sudden increases in patient census can strain any team. A reliable agency provides vetted, pre-screened nursing professionals who are ready to integrate seamlessly. This solves immediate staffing crises and allows permanent staff to avoid burnout, ultimately elevating the standard of care for our community. It’s a strategic resource for administrators looking to manage labor costs while ensuring they never have to turn a patient away due to a staffing shortage.
To maximize your partnership with an agency, be proactive. As a nurse, clearly communicate your preferences for shift length, facility type, and clinical interests. Update your certifications and be responsive. As an employer, build a relationship with a recruiter who understands your facility's culture and long-term needs. Provide detailed feedback on agency staff to ensure better future matches.
